French Toast Casserole

The Best French Toast Casserole for Hassle-Free Mornings

This French Toast Casserole combines classic French toast goodness with make-ahead convenience, perfect for busy mornings and festive brunches.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 40 minutes
Cooling Time 15 minutes
Total Time 1 hour 10 minutes
Servings: 8 slices
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: French
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Casserole Base
  • 1 loaf Brioche, Challah, or French Bread Sturdy loaf alternatives are essential for the perfect texture.
  • 6 large Large Eggs Make sure they're room temperature.
  • 2 cups Whole Milk Can substitute with almond milk for a lactose-free version.
For the Sweetness
  • 1/2 cup Granulated Sugar Consider reducing to 1/4 cup for a less sweet option.
  • 1 tablespoon Vanilla Extract Opt for pure extract.
  • 1 teaspoon Ground Cinnamon Try adding a pinch of nutmeg for more depth.
For the Finish
  • 1 pinch Salt Balances the sweetness.
  • 1/4 cup Unsalted Butter Can use coconut oil for a dairy-free alternative.

Equipment

  • Mixing bowl
  • 9x13 inch baking dish
  • Whisk
  • Spatula

Method
 

Step-by-Step Instructions for French Toast Casserole
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Grease your 9x13-inch baking dish with unsalted butter or nonstick cooking spray.
  3. Cut your bread into 1-inch cubes and spread them in an even layer in the prepared baking dish.
  4. In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, milk, sugar, vanilla extract, cinnamon, and salt until smooth.
  5. Pour the custard mixture over the bread cubes and press down gently to help it soak.
  6. Drizzle melted unsalted butter over the top of the soaked bread.
  7. Bake uncovered for 40 minutes until the top is golden brown.
  8. Remove from the oven and cool slightly for 10-15 minutes before serving.

Notes

This casserole can be prepared the night before and baked fresh in the morning for the best flavor and texture.
